The Woodlink Caged 6-Port Seed Bird Feeder has plenty of perching room for backyard birds. The polycarbonate seed tube is contained inside 1-1/2 in. square metal grids to deter squirrels and other critters. Secure this hanging bird feeder 5-1/2 ft. high for easy filling and viewing. This metal bird feeder provides loads of perching room to attract goldfinches, finches, chickadees, nuthatches, redpolls, siskins and juncos.
- Hanging bird feeder is made with polycarbonate and steel
- Room to attract goldfinches, finches, chickadees, nuthatches, redpolls, siskins and juncos on this metal bird feeder
- Capacity: 1.25 lb. of bird seed
- 3-3/4 in. x 11 in. x 16-1/2 in.
- 1 year limited warranty

I bought and hung this feeder a little over 2 weeks ago so cant comment on its durability but appears like it would last for years. I have a total of 8 different feeders on a little over 1/2 an acre. So far the birds are shying away from this new one. The square openings are made just for the smaller birds, theres no way a larger bird like the cardinal will fit in there. I'm in hopes the birds will start to take a liking to this new feeder. If youre looking for a well built feeder for small birds Id say this is the one.

I have had this Woodlink copper bird feeder for a year now. I have loved it and although I only gave it 3 stars I still am contemplating purchasing a second one. It is a beautiful bird feeder and is very easy to dismantle for cleaning. The downside, the copper finish has peeled off the base component leaving a nasty rough surface for the seed to rest on. I have not figured out a workaround for this. The rest of the feeder withstood the weather well but the base did not. I wish I could replaced the base part.

This is our first "caged" feeder, and it has done well at keeping the squirrels from decimating the seed within. Unfortunately, the grid on the wire surround is not large enough for some of our backyard friends. While sparrows and chickadees are doing well enough, towhees do not seem able to fit, in order to access the seed. (They are certainly eager and have been trying.)
Lastly, the materials/construction of this feeder would be appropriate for something costing perhaps 1/3 of this feeder's current listing. Even though the copper color is nicely done, I have concerns about its longevity, as the entire feeder is all quite thin, lightweight...and feels as if it's barely holding together.
